Abstract

This article aimed 1) to study the causal factors affecting competitive advantage and the organizational performance for construction materials business, 2) to study the influence of causal factors of competitive advantage affecting the organizational performance for construction materials business, and 3) to develop a model the causal factors of competitive advantage affecting the organizational performance for construction materials business. A researcher collected data from interviews and online questionnaires with construction materials business, from May 2024 to July 2024 by collecting a sample of 400 people. The results of the analysis concluded that marketing mix 4Ps affected competitive advantage, marketing mix 4Ps affected organizational performance through competitive advantage, service quality affect competitive advantage, service quality affected organizational performance through competitive advantage, partnership network affected on competitive advantage, partnership network affected organizational performance through competitive advantage, and competitive advantage affected organizational performance. The business of manufacturing and distributing construction materials can utilize research findings to establish competitive advantages. Furthermore, it can adapt and modify organizational operations based on these research results.
